Hello!

Brief summary of the issues: for about the last two months, my computer has acquired the tendency to freeze at random times. Sometimes, after several seconds or a minute, everything will seemingly go back to working. In other instances, hitting CTRL+ALT+DEL seems to work (though it could be that it just makes the time pass). More often, the screen stays frozen indefinitely and I resort to just switching it off. If any sort of audio is playing when this happens, it turns into a stuttering, pitched down drone - regardless of the audio source (VLC, iTunes, youtube, etc).

As far as I can tell, it doesn't matter what programmes are open or how long the computer has been running. Sometimes it occurs at start up, sometimes several hours after the PC is turned on; sometimes once a day, at other times every few minutes. Also, in regards to start-ups - quite often the computer will freeze then. It also frequently doesn't shut down.

Please remove any CD virtualization programs such as Daemon Tools and Alcohol 120%. They use a driver, found in your dmp, sptd.sys, that caused BSODs. Use this SPTD uninstaller when you're done: DuplexSecure - Downloads
You can use MagicDisc as an alternative.
